Pack Goats' First Goat Packs








The Goats decided they were old enough for grown-up goatwork and wanted to hike with their new (never used) packs. They did GREAT! We all hiked about 2 miles with not a single hitch. Several times they got tangled with each other and a few times one or the other of them got hung up in tree branches. But they worked it out on their own. These guys are R E A D Y and anxious to get some serious camping gear* on their backs.
However, these were only "junior" panniers, stuffed with foam pillows. That helps the goats train for side clearance, deal with balance, etc. Later, they will start carrying real loads, and with full size panniers about three times this large. But...Sshhhhh...don't tell them that. "The Boyz" were rightly proud of what they did today, so let's not tell them they were carrying only training-load pillows. Heck, I'm still quite proud of how well they handled everything today. The 2008 GoatPacking season is going to be great, thanks to these four guys.
